knock sensor sensitivity 700 89

I continue to have poor low end performance on my 89 760 (104K miles). From time to time, the car pulls strong off the line, so I know it can perform. It seems to be performing like the spark is being retarded (turbo ramps up slowly and sits at full boost with minimal increase in accelleration) I know I'm in need of new motor mounts and am wondering if the knock sensor could be interpreting the engine vibration as knocking. I've also been getting poor gas mileage (16 miles/gal)which also directs me to a timing concern. Does this sound familiar to anyone?
